COMMANDING OFFICER, TRAINING AND DOCTRINE COMMAND:

The TRADOC is responsible for establishing the fictional universe for the Corps. Specifically, he is responsible for developing materials and programs for the MFMC Academy, and for developing the MFMC’s doctrine (the way in which the MFMC would intend to conduct operations in the Trek future). TRADOC invents and develops equipment, organization, strategy and tactics to complete the doctrinal picture of the MFMC universe; then trains the members in it. TRADOC may also appoint Instructors to administrate development and training issues particular to a certain Branch of Service.
